Getting To Know A Landscaper
Before hiring a hardscaping contractor, it is important to ask them questions. You should ask about their experience and what plans they have for your project. Below are a few questions you should ask the contractor:
- What is your experience with hardscaping projects?
- Is your business bonded and insured?
- Will you provide an initial estimate of my project’s timeframe and cost?
- Are you able to offer a guarantee?
- Is it possible to speak with some references?
Hiring Tips
You can follow these three tips to make sure your project goes off without a hitch.
1. Speak with a few contractors
If you want to identify the best contractor, you need to interview three or four contractors. Ask them the above-mentioned questions and take note of their answers. Also, you can request a free quote and compare prices to get an idea of prices.
2. Get a contract & payment plan
Contracts and payment plans should be in place before you begin your project. A contract acts as a legally-binding guideline, ensuring that both sides stick to their commitments. It can also prevent unexpected expenses. The contract should reflect the terms and conditions of the project.
3. Verify licenses and qualifications
All qualified landscape professionals must be licensed, bonded, and insured. State licensing requirements vary, so ask your contractor if they have professional certifications proving their ability, even if they don’t have a license.
Watch Out For Red Flags
When choosing a hardscaping contractor, it’s important to look for red flags. There are several signs of this, including a low estimate price, no communication, and failure to provide license and insurance information. Ensure that you read your contract completely to make sure there are no hidden charges or ambiguous timeframes. Your landscaper will avoid snags in the project as long as he is transparent and communicative.
